What's Driving Broken Spring Repair & Replacement Demand in Massachusetts

Torsion springs fail on a cycle count, not a calendar, and Massachusetts's coastal storm pattern accelerates how fast a spring burns through that count: a gust strong enough to flex a door mid-cycle adds stress the spring's rated lifespan never accounted for, and Cape Cod and the Islands see that kind of gust regularly, with a hurricane roughly once every 11 to 12 years and a tropical storm every 5 to 6 by the region's own storm record, plus a steady run of smaller nor'easters in between headline events. February 2013's nor'easter is the clearest single example on record, with winds topping 80 mph and more than 24 inches of snow piling weight against doors already under wind load at the same time. A spring already well into its rated cycles is the one most likely to be the one that finally lets go under that kind of combined stress, which is why Massachusetts spring failure calls cluster around active storm stretches, particularly on the Cape and Islands, rather than spreading evenly across the calendar the way age alone would produce.

Licensing in Massachusetts: Massachusetts regulates home improvement work through its Home Improvement Contractor (HIC) registration program, which applies to contractors performing remodeling, repair, or improvement work on existing owner-occupied residential property of one to four units. Registration requires a $150 fee, a contribution to the state's Home Improvement Contractor Guaranty Fund, and proof of general liability insurance, with no licensing exam required; jobs under $500 in total value are exempt. The program's own exemption list — covering items such as above-ground pools, shutters, awnings, and driveways — does not exempt garage doors, meaning garage door repair or replacement on an existing Massachusetts home falls within HIC's registration requirement. Massachusetts separately licenses a Construction Supervisor License (CSL) for anyone supervising building construction or major structural renovation, a credential requiring three years of experience and a passing exam score, which is a different, generally new-construction-oriented requirement from HIC registration.
